I love these because even my 3 year old can play them. My kids are learning about the musical scale, chords, keeping beat with the music, etc. They're sturdy and fun.
So happy with this purchase. I recently purchased these boom whackers for my granddaughter who has special needs. She had previously used them in music class at her school, she absolutely loves them and now can enjoy using them at home as well.
My husband uses these for his drum circles with young children, and when I gave a pack to my daughter's dance teacher at the YMCA, it opened up a whole new range of ""sound and movement"" exercises for the class. sturdy, almost indestructible, and great for all ages. I was a bit disappointed at first, the plastic seem cheap, the sound was not very good. After a little bit of practice, it was better, but not as good as handbells. Overall, it's worth it's price.
These did not make the sound that we expected. However they DO have diatonic tones. They were more difficult for the elders to use than we expected as well. However, making sounds INTO them with one's mouth..the residents got a hoot out of that!
